Education & Qualifications in Comboyne

How far people went at school, the qualifications they hold and what they studied.

Education levels in Comboyne have remained largely unchanged over the last decade, though school completion stays low. Only 38.3% of people finished Year 12, which is far below the New South Wales figure of 58.9%. This reflects a community where many residents left school earlier than the national average.

Schooling

Highest year of school completed.

Year 12 completion is far below the national figure, with only 38.3% of residents reaching that milestone. A large portion of the community stopped after Year 10, which 33.2% of people did.

Qualifications

Post-school qualifications and degrees.

Bachelor degrees or higher are held by 13.8% of adults, which is far below the New South Wales rate of 27.8%. The most common qualification is a Certificate III or IV, held by 36% of residents.

Field of study

What people studied.

Qualifications in this area are spread across several fields, with Health being the most common at 13.3%, followed by Society and Culture at 12.3% and Management and Commerce at 11.8%.

Schools

Schools in the area and how many children they serve (ACARA).

The area has a high number of schools per child, but the typical school is very small with only 36 students. The local system is entirely government-run and consists only of primary schools.
